:Product: 3-Day Forecast
:Issued: 2026 Jul 18 1230 UTC
# Prepared by the US Dept. of Commerce, NOAA, Space Weather Prediction Center
# Product description and SWPC contact on the Web
# http://www.swpc.noaa.gov/wwire.html
#
# 3-Day Forecast
#
A. NOAA Geomagnetic Activity Observation and Forecast

The greatest observed 3 hr Kp over the past 24 hours was 2 (below NOAA
Scale levels).
The greatest expected 3 hr Kp for Jul 18-Jul 20 2026 is 2.67 (below NOAA
Scale levels).

NOAA Kp index breakdown Jul 18-Jul 20 2026

Jul 18 Jul 19 Jul 20
00-03UT 1.67 1.67 1.33
03-06UT 1.00 2.00 1.33
06-09UT 2.67 1.67 1.33
09-12UT 2.00 1.33 1.33
12-15UT 1.67 0.67 1.67
15-18UT 1.00 0.67 1.67
18-21UT 1.00 1.67 1.67
21-00UT 2.00 1.67 1.33

Rationale: No G1 (Minor) or greater geomagnetic storms are expected
through 20 Jul.

B. NOAA Solar Radiation Activity Observation and Forecast

Solar radiation, as observed by NOAA GOES-18 over the past 24 hours, was
below S-scale storm level thresholds.

Solar Radiation Storm Forecast for Jul 18-Jul 20 2026

Jul 18 Jul 19 Jul 20
S1 or greater 1% 1% 1%

Rationale: No S1 (Minor) or greater solar radiation storms are expected
through 20 Jul. No significant active region activity favorable for
radiation storm production is forecast.

C. NOAA Radio Blackout Activity and Forecast

No radio blackouts were observed over the past 24 hours.

Radio Blackout Forecast for Jul 18-Jul 20 2026

Jul 18 Jul 19 Jul 20
R1-R2 15% 15% 15%
R3 or greater 1% 1% 1%

Rationale: There is a slight chance for R1-R2 (Minor-Moderate) radio
blackouts through 20 Jul.
